Veterans Program Objective Statement
The CR Veterans’ mission is to support and facilitate academic success for Veterans, Active-Duty Military, and Dependents attending CR through relational advising, Academic Advising, mentorship, transitional assistance, and coordination of military and Veteran-specific resources (i.e. VA Education Benefits, CalVet fee waiver).
About the Veteran Resource Center
The VRC is committed to being a one stop shop to all veteran and military affiliated students. Along with providing general support for students with applications and paperwork, the Veterans Resource Center also provides peer-to-peer advising and schedule planning. Regardless of your educational goal(s), the VRC is here to assist with all questions and concerns that may arise while attending College of the Redwoods.
